Output ebf860c092bbde147b11becaa7d6455edef3ed1a1144f19d35a46714fbbd0247:134

value
389486
script pubkey
OP_0 OP_PUSHBYTES_20 e9c10f86eaf2a8f232dd2a8fc50d4fc647e24f60
address
bc1qa8qslph27250yvka928u2r20cer7ynmqhjgq06
transaction
ebf860c092bbde147b11becaa7d6455edef3ed1a1144f19d35a46714fbbd0247